MariaDB、Apache安装

​11月12日任务

11.6 MariaDB安装

11.7/11.8/11.9 Apache安装

1.MariaDB安装

5691437cef3d300023812b90fb2c09c1ac7.jpg

  • cd /usr/local/src  
  • wget https://downloads.mariadb.com/MariaDB/mariadb-10.2.6/bintar-linux-glibc_214-x86_64/mariadb-10.2.6-linux-glibc_214-x86_64.tar.gz  
  • tar zxvf mariadb-10.2.6-linux-glibc_214-x86_64.tar.gz  
  • mv mariadb-10.2.6-linux-glibc_214-x86_64 /usr/local/mariadb  
  • cd /usr/local/mariadb  
  • ./scripts/mysql_install_db --user=mysql --basedir=/usr/local/mariadb/ --datadir=/data/mariadb  
  • cp support-files/my-small.cnf /usr/local/mariadb/my.cnf  
  • vi /usr/local/mariadb/my.cnf //定义basedir和datadir  
  • cp support-files/mysql.server /etc/init.d/mariadb  
  • vim /etc/init.d/mariadb //定义basedir、datadir、conf以及启动参数  
  • /etc/init.d/mariadb start

9650caf81c10ae748e96d9072595eae12a8.jpg

  •  

6f5139c386664c646d083b7091b531780a6.jpg

  •  

f209d19ec6823703ee351412a21635e2cc4.jpg

  •  

4c019260c9109c22cd65b31e805d248c395.jpg

  • cd /usr/local/mariadb
  • 创建MySQL用户
  • 创建/data/目录
  •  

14bad377e6e10feee36116ec1f903853c4a.jpg

  •  

fbecb6e54e4f2908088f769480884daac6c.jpg

  •  

eba8f5210ae6408e9bceeeec49072a45613.jpg

  •  

e1ac4aeadab36408099ff7c5ffadcc36d27.jpg

  •  

5d99d031084d8082444df57962586677b08.jpg

  •  

07ce4885962a0f75f370cf7a6689516573f.jpg

保持默认就行,不需要改

  •  

6a408a5c77ca200bc0a495b74c7a04e279b.jpg

 

c7ca66693150be820ae5b68811d8adf5961.jpg

 

  • /start 搜索一下,添加

d95d957c3de09507c85a75f5a1878a67ebd.jpg

  •  

f9182a75cfde34ee66b246ab3c20956ccc6.jpg

  •  

fcbb810888b90c148adb03cc9bcd1eccf51.jpg

  •  

b53f62afe351157b4f965e4aa17d8e75d2f.jpg

 

 

2.Apache安装

 

4dabdc5a5366b213b19fe1e79f67f65c536.jpg

b752719cd1f76a139e326f54a1585decb62.jpg

  • Apache是一个基金会的名字,httpd才是我们要安装的软件包,早期它的名字就叫apache  Apache官网www.apache.org  
  • wget http://mirrors.cnnic.cn/apache/httpd/httpd-2.4.34.tar.gz  
  • wget http://mirrors.cnnic.cn/apache/apr/apr-1.6.3.tar.gz  
  • wget http://mirrors.cnnic.cn/apache/apr/apr-util-1.6.1.tar.gz  
  • apr和apr-util是一个通用的函数库,它让httpd可以不关心底层的操作系统平台,可以很方便地移植(从linux移植到windows)  
  • tar zxvf httpd-2.4.34.tar.gz  
  • tar zxvf apr-util-1.6.1.tar.gz  
  • tar zxvf apr-1.6.3.tar.gz   
  • cd httpd-2.4.34
  • cd srclib
  • mv /usr/local/src/apr-util-1.6.1 apr-util
  • mv /usr/local/src/apr-1.6.3 apr
  • cd ..
  • ./configure --prefix=/usr/local/apache2 --enable-so --enable-mpms-shared=all --with-mpm=event --enable-mods-shared=most --with-included-apr
  • yum install -y gcc
  • yum install -y pcre-devel
  • make
  • yum install -y expat-devel
  • make
  • make clean
  • make
  • cd ..
  • 删除再重新做一边
  • make install
  • cd /usr/local/apache2/modules/
  • ls /usr/local/apache2.4/modules  
  • /usr/local/apache2.4/bin/httpd -M //查看加载的模块
  • 模块存放位置

a4833860ef978582145d6c9a7cd9d6c25a7.jpg

  • 启动
  • 00a3eaea92623bed497f2714d65d89a3cab.jpg

转载于:https://my.oschina.net/u/3962011/blog/2875249

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值